Public bug reported:

It was suggested at today's Foundations team meeting that there should
be a symptom for "installer" and probably "installation" so somebody can
use "ubuntu-bug installer" to report a bug about the installation
process.

The symptom should be able to figure out if debian-installer, subiquity,
or ubiquity were used for the installer.
